Fundraising Success For PACP Client – Boulevard
Congratulations to our client Boulevard on securing funding from F+L Capital to support next steps for their innovative business that’s been recognised in the Fast Growth 50 Index.
PACP and Managing Partner, Greg Tufnell, have been long term advisers to founder Dom Portman and team at this unique business connecting individual brands and suppliers with online marketplaces to support product listings with tech.
It’s already established on top platforms including B&Q, Amazon and Superdrug, and about to launch on Tesco, Matalan, Wilko and Harvey Norman.
F+L Capital were attracted to Boulevard’s large customer base and its unique tech platform, hitting their sweet spot of working with innovative businesses to build their custom tech and raise them to the next level.
